RB Leipzig Sign Hee-Chan Hwang From RB Salzburg

German Bundesliga side RB Leipzig have signed South Korean international Hee-Chan Hwang from Austrian champions RB Salzburg for a reported £12.6m.

The 24-year-old has signed a five-year deal for Julian Nagelsmann’s men and will take over the number 11 jersey, which has been vacated by Chelsea-bound Timo Werner.

Hwang impressed for Leipzig in the 2019/2020 season as he courted attention from some of Europe’s biggest clubs with his displays in the group stages of the Champions League alongside the likes of Erling Haaland and Takumi Minamino, who have since joined Borussia Dortmund and Liverpool respectively.

One of his three Champions League goals this season came at Anfield and he found the back of the net 16 times in 40 appearances across all competitions.

This will be Hwang’s second spell in Germany, having spent a season on loan at Bundesliga 2 side Hamburg in the 2018/2019 season.

"In Hee-chan Hwang we have signed a player who fits the profile of what we are looking for," Leipzig sporting director Markus Krosche explained to the club's official website.

"He can play in any attacking position, on the wings or as a main man in the middle. He makes our attack more flexible with his speed and mobility. He had a great season in Austria, as both a goalscorer and provider, and he particularly impressed in the Champions League.”

Hwang added: "I’m excited for the new challenge at RB Leipzig! I want to help the team continue to be as successful as possible and achieve this young club’s ambitious goals.

"The club’s aims and style of football are both perfect for me. I want to take my next step as a professional here in Leipzig. On top of that, I want to score as many goals as possible."

Hwang departs Salzburg with a league and cup double from this season.
